Output 9580cddcc40d68123d75a8d8a29301ea7a9dc4c4513a25727731362fad879947:0

value
1586300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87462ec5bba313f8e5d43882c22ce51db9f7a769 OP_EQUAL
address
3E2HDpYz5vrrjphDJvJBeC4nc9CmwNixx5
transaction
9580cddcc40d68123d75a8d8a29301ea7a9dc4c4513a25727731362fad879947
spent
true